I am going for the aspect of humanity and emotion in the midst of cybernetic revolution in my entry. I figured that creating a scene at the “Hospital of Trauma and Cybernetics”, I will be able to capture that dramatic aspect.

So here I present my first sketch. The style and composition are inspired by Norman Rockwell. I am still not sure about the presentation. Is there too little machinery to qualify for this contest?

I plan to explore more ideas based on this concept. My going will be very slow as I am currently using an obsolete system, besides trying to juggle this contest with my full time work :(. But I have fun doing it anyway.
